Short biography: creativity and life
The birthplace of Georgy Rualdovich Dmitriev is the city of Murom, in which he was born in 1957. However, already in 1958 his family moved with him to the capital of Russia - Moscow.
In 1983, the artist George Dmitriev graduated from the Moscow State Art Institute. IN AND. Surikova and at the same time begins to participate in many exhibitions at various levels. In 1987 joins the Moscow branch of the Russian Union of Artists.
Since 1993, his work begins to exhibit abroad. The first place of a foreign exhibition was the city of Skive in Denmark.
In 1997 to 1999, George participated in the auction of Russian art, held in the Turkish city of Ankara.
In 1998, three exhibitions are held at the Central Art House:
- "Harmony of contrasts" - Moscow gallery;
- personal exhibition in the Moscow art salon Petrovka;
- The Central House of Artists of Moscow - a group exhibition.
The biography of the artist Dmitriev George continues in 1999, when a personal format exhibition is organized in the galleries of the German cities of Hanover and Dresden. Then there is a show of Russian art in the capital of Portugal - Lisbon.
Dmitriev’s works are in museums in Russia and abroad:
- Vyksa city, Russia;
- meeting of the Minister of Culture of Russia;
- Museum of Modern Art in Taiwan, Taipei City;
- galleries and private exhibitions in Turkey, the USA, Denmark, Canada, Germany, Spain, France, Finland, Japan and Korea.
Creation
Pictures of George Rualdovich Dmitriev can be seen in the art collections of more than 20 countries. The author’s canvases also represent Russia in the reception hall of government delegations in Seoul, the capital of South Korea.

Interestingly, the artist Dmitriev George did not immediately come to his favorite genre. The work, written in 1987, for fans interested in his work will be a great surprise, since it will not have the usual beautiful image of the sea. On the canvas you will see a still life on which the author draws bottles in the form of cubism.

In addition to the landscape
It is worth noting that the paintings of the marine painter George Dmitriev are saturated not only with marine themes. Among them are works in the style of still life. Among his works there are really many works in which the composition is laconic and thought out and, accordingly, harmoniously built. Dmitriev, as a worthy set designer and director, selects the background to match the game of texture and shades of objects.
The works “Two Pitchers”, “Desert Toys” and “Still Life with Buddha” combine, in addition to color contrast, also textural, thus emphasizing the diversity of objects.
Using the example of the first picture, you can make out and make sure that two jugs of different metals that have taken an unequal distorted shape, correctly refracted light on a dark background and also a bright red, conspicuous foundation make the still life an atmospheric deep and purely individual style of the artist.
Stage scenes with similar "actors" (old things, birds, butterflies, fresh flowers, stems, fruits) allow you to plunge into the homely everyday atmosphere of George Dmitriev himself.
